A light ray is incident on a glass slab of thickness \(4 \sqrt{3} \mathrm{~cm}\) and refractive index \(\sqrt{2}\). The angle of incidence is equal to the critical angle for the glass slab with air. The lateral displacement of ray after passing through glass slab is _______ \(\mathrm{cm}\). \(\left(\right.\) Given \(\left.\sin 15^{\circ}=0.25\right)\)
- A \(1\)
- B \(2\)
- C \(3\)
- D \(4\)
Answer & Solution
Correct Answer
(B) \(2\)
Step-by-step Solution
Detailed explanation
\(i=\theta_c\) \(\Rightarrow i=\sin ^{-1}\left(\frac{1}{\mu}\right)\) \(\Rightarrow i=45^{\circ}\) \(\text { and according to snell's law }\) \(1 \sin 45^{\circ}=\sqrt{2} \sin r\) \(\Rightarrow \mathrm{r}=30^{\circ}\)…
